Q. So, are City SC taking over our club?
A. Not at all. Rest assured, while our club undergoes this exciting transformation, the heart and soul of Kings County Soccer Club remain unchanged. The same dedicated board of directors, coaching directors, and staff will continue to lead the way, ensuring a seamless transition and unwavering commitment to our soccer community. The club will maintain our 501C3 status and board of directors, leadership and coaching staff.

Q. When will we officially make the change over to the new name and brand?
A. The club will operate publicly as City SC Kings County immediately. We will begin registering teams under the new name beginning with 2025/2026 season competitions. The club website, social media and digital presence will be transitioning to the new name and branding over the coming weeks.ย 

Q. Do I have to buy a new uniform?
A. The club is currently working with City SC and Soccer.com on a plan for uniforms for the 2025/26 season and beyond. We will communicate the plan on this ASAP.

Q. Will our teams still compete in the same leagues?
A. Yes. Our teams will still compete in all of the same leagues (Nor Cal, State Leagues).

Q. Will my club fees be affected?
A. As a non-profit organization, we are always fully committed to keeping our fees competitive in the marketplace. The partnership with City SC will not have a significant impact on club fees.
